- 博客(10)
- 资源 (8)
- 收藏
- 关注
原创 Asp.net Core中如何在依赖基类的类型中注入子类对象?如何注册依赖关系?
在 ASP.NET Core 中,可以使用依赖注入容器注册和解析基类类型并注入子类对象。通过调用IServiceCollection.AddXXX()这种方式可以实现 基类子类的依赖注入关系。XXX 代表Scoped、Transient、Singleton之一
2023-10-13 09:48:59 290
原创 在asp.net core 中实现事务过滤器(ActionFilter)
ASP.NET Core 过滤器(Filters)允许你在处理请求之前、期间和之后执行自定义逻辑,以实现各种需求.本文介绍了如何定义、注册事务过滤器。
2023-10-12 14:32:28 236 1
原创 .NET Core Hosting Bundle与IIS关系
NET Core Hosting Bundle提供了.NET Core运行时的支持,包括JIT编译器、CLR(Common Language Runtime)等,这些组件是.NET Core应用程序正常运行所必需的。ASP.NET Core Web API应用程序部署到IIS时,通常需要安装.NET Core Hosting Bundle(也称为.NET Core Runtime)的主要原因是为了确保.NET Core应用程序能够在IIS中正常运行。
2023-09-15 17:25:30 761
转载 Windows Thread.sleep(0)的意义
Thread.Sleep(0)的作用,就是“触发操作系统立刻重新进行一次CPU竞争”。竞争的结果也许是当前线程仍然获得CPU控制权,也许会换成别的线程获得CPU控制权。
2017-08-30 10:49:55 633
转载 C++内存管理
一 C++内存管理 1.内存分配方式 在讲解内存分配之前,首先,要了解程序在内存中都有什么区域,然后在详细分析各种分配方式。 1.1 C语言和C++内存分配区 下面的三张图,图1图2是一种比较详细的C语言的内存区域分法。图3是典型的C++内存分布图,简单易懂;以下内存分配图,区别就是图1和2则分为初始化和未初始化静态变量区,图3中是全局变量区。 C语言(图1和图2
2017-04-11 18:16:04 197
转载 C++中重载、重写(覆盖)和隐藏的区别实例分析
http://www.jb51.net/article/54225.htm这篇文章主要介绍了C++中重载、重写(覆盖)和隐藏的区别,是C++面向对象程序设计非常重要的概念,需要的朋友可以参考下本文实例讲述了C++中重载、重写(覆盖)和隐藏的区别,对于C++面向对象程序设计来说是非常重要的概念。具体分析如下:1.重载:重载从overload翻译过来,是指同一可访问
2017-04-11 18:12:35 266
转载 【转载】MFC 下调用Qt编写的含界面的dll / 蓝讯 http://www.lxway.com/994246544.htm
【转载】MFC 下调用Qt编写的含界面的dll / 蓝讯lxway.com原文来源:http://www.lxway.com/994246544.htm 感谢原作者解决了我遇到的问题 接到任务要做一个既可以在Qt下又可以在VC,C#下使用,且含有界面的dll封装形式的组件, 纠结了大概四五天的样子,找遍了整个互联网,这方面的资料太少了,仅有一两个
2016-11-23 01:49:03 1345
原创 linux Qt Creator 代码编辑器中常用快捷键失效的原因
Qt Creator 新手可能遇到的问题在Qt Creator中如果在Tools——》 Options——》 General 中勾选了 Use Fake Vim, 则在Qt代码编辑器中 出现常用的标准复制、黏贴、选择快捷键失效 即 Ctrl+C、Ctrl+V、s shift+方向键(up down left right )等失效,这对于习惯了图形界面下代码编辑环境的用户来说非常不方便。只
2016-06-03 20:01:17 2760
标准C++程序设计(牛连强)
2016-01-12
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人